If you get one of these your monthly salary, gross, is 3110 euro multiplied by a country correction coefficient to take into account expensive or cheap countries. The value depends on the country and corresponding CCC which is described. Extensions of this eligibility window are possible. Each position has its own salary scale and your place within the scale is determined by your qualifications and seniority (time from completion of PhD). The « net salary to be paid » is indicated on the pay slip and represents what is actually paid on the bank account. Salary of PhD students in Marie-Curie ITN in 2020 is explained. Horizon Europe Marie Skłodowska-Curie Actions (from 2024 calls onwards) French Salary Explained The amounts mentioned in the MSCA work programme in force at the time of the call (applicable unit contributions for recruited researchers) and in your Grant Agreement for the living, mobility, and family allowances are gross amount including all charges.
